Haraldr harðráði, 1015 – September 25, 1066, also called Harald Sigurdsson, was the King of Norway from 1047 until 1066. Many details of his life were chronicled in the Heimskringla. Among English-speakers, he is generally known as "Harold Hardrada" and remembered for his invasion of England in 1066. The death of Hardrada is often recorded as the end of the Viking era.
